Roxette will hit the Bulgarian stage on June 17 at the Sofia Armeets Arena. They have already started their world tour and will extend it by the end of 2016.
The first dates of the tour are already passed with filled concert halls in Russia, Finland and New Zealand. There are thirty countries more to follow, including the home country of two of the band members - Sweden.
Additionally, thirty of the hit songs of the legendary duo Roxette will be compiled in a best-of album. The compilation will be released on March 2 on the local market to mark one of the most successful groups of all time.
The Swedish pop-rock due dates back to 1986 and was formed by lead vocalist Marie Fredrikson and guitarist and vocalist Per Gessle. Their first viral song was The Look, then followed by a number of smash hit records.
Having sold 75 million copies of their nine albums worldwide, however, they are not planning on slowing down.
This, is not the first time that the Roxette entertain the local audience. Back in 2011, over 15,000 people went to their concert and heard live legendary songs like Listen to your heart, Sleeping in my car, and the emblematic ballad from Pretty Woman - It must have been love.
